  1. May 08, 2023

    Union Seeks $2K In Fees For Latest Chapter In Payroll Suit

    A St. Louis-area painting company should cover more than $2,000 in legal fees that a union incurred while fighting to compel the business to submit to a payroll audit, the union told a Missouri federal court.

  2. April 12, 2023

    Missouri Painting Co. Held In Contempt In Union Benefits Suit

    The proprietor of a St. Louis-area painting company will be placed under arrest if he doesn't cooperate with a payroll audit he was ordered to submit to after a benefits dispute with a union, a Missouri federal judge ruled Wednesday, holding the proprietor and company in contempt of court.

  3. March 08, 2023

    Union Requests Contempt Order Against Painting Co.

    An International Union of Painters and Allied Trades affiliate representing 20 locals urged a Missouri federal judge to issue sanctions against a painting company for not following the court's order last year in the union's suit seeking unpaid contributions to benefit funds.

  4. April 06, 2022

    Union Says Construction Co. Owes Benefit Contributions

    A painters union representing 20 locals accused a construction company on Wednesday in Missouri federal court of unlawfully failing to contribute to the union's benefit funds and not producing reports on workers' hours, saying the company's inaction violated the parties' collective bargaining agreement.
